This report explores the dynamic forces that heavy vehicles apply to road pavements and the effects that these forces have on pavement performance. The research focussed on identification of accurate and cost effective means to quantify dynamic forces applied by current and new generation heavy vehicle trailers. The traditional method of using axle mounted strain gauges with accelerometers was found to be more cost effective, accurate and practical compared to the alternative measurement methods trialled. Data collected during the field trials is available and may be suitable for further analysis to continue investigations into the relationships between dynamic wheel loads and vehicle or road characteristics. However, for most of the relationships of interest, a wider sample of vehicles and roads is required to establish sufficient evidence of the nature of the relationships. In particular, it may be of interest to further investigate differences between mechanical- and air-suspended combinations. (Author/publisher)
